Saudi Arabia raises fuel price

July 14, 2019
654331
654331

RIYADH — Saudi Arabia raised the price for Octane 95 gasoline to SR2.18 from SR 2.10 last quarter and Octane 91 to SR1.53 from SR1.44 per liter, Saudi Aramco said on Saturday. The change came into effect on July 14, the company said in a statement.

Saudi Aramco reported that domestic gasoline prices are subject to change, rising and falling due to changes in export prices from the Kingdom to global markets. SPA
